"I've Got You Under Your Skin" is the title to the eighth episode of season two of the North American version of the supernatural drama series Being Human, which is based on the British television series of the series of the same name. It is the twenty-first episode of the series overall. The episode was directed by Stefan Schwartz with a teleplay written by Nancy Won. It first aired on Syfy on Monday, March 5th, 2012 at 9:00 pm.

Notes & Trivia[]
- Being Human was created by Toby Whithouse. The original series aired on BBC Three from 2008 to 2013, and spanned five seasons, totaling thirty-seven episodes.
- "I've Got You Under Your Skin" redirects to this page.
- This episode is included on disc two of the Being Human: The Complete Second Season DVD and Blu-ray collections.
- This episode is rated TV-14.
- Opening narration: Aidan Waite.
- This is the first episode of Being Human directed by Stefan Schwartz. His next episode is "When I Think About You I Shred Myself".
- This is the fifth episode of Being Human written by Nancy Won. She previously wrote "Do You Really Want to Hurt Me?". Her next episode is "(Dead) Girls Just Wanna Have Fun".
- This is the first appearance of Mickey Dorrin. He appears next in "It's a Shame About Ray".
